Kudos to Riyad. The resolve that he showed under the circumstance is mostly unseen from the BD batsmen. The tail did a fabulous job sticking with him. The first seven left within 36 overs, The first five wickets left in a real hurry (12.4 overs) with Ash showcasing the problem with the top order. We truly lack the mental capacity and patience to fully utilize our "talent". By the way, the other four managed to make Ash look good one more time.
The bottom 3 partnerships lasted 38.1 overs, tellls you how much easier it was to bat on this track. All we needed was proper application and concentration. Unfortunately, we've had this problem since day one and it hurts to see that things haven't really changed much over the years. We could have easily pushed 400 in this pitch.
